What this site is for
Japan Wild Ocean helps travelers plan marine wildlife trips where season, sea state, skill, access, and animal welfare matter. We make uncertainty visible instead of treating wildlife as a guaranteed product.
How guides are researched
We use operator, transport, destination, and booking information as a starting point, then separate confirmed logistics from conditions that must be checked again. Rules, prices, ports, seasons, and availability can change quickly.
How recommendations are made
We compare activity fit, required experience, animal welfare, weather exposure, access, and cancellation risk before considering whether a planning link is available. We do not promise a sighting, rank an experience because it pays a commission, or describe a managed encounter as open-ocean wildlife.
Wild and managed encounters
Wildlife guides describe free-ranging animals and never promise a sighting. Managed or captive-animal experiences are labeled separately so readers can make an informed ethical choice.
Keeping a guide current
Each guide shows the date of its latest editorial revision. That date is not a substitute for a live operator check: use it to understand the guide's currency, then confirm the exact operator, date, port, requirements, and cancellation terms before paying.
